    The War on Drugs killed it. I had school til almost 9, and the Avalon is a piece of shit, so we didn't get into the venue until almost 9:30, but for the nearly 20 minutes we waited in line to get our tickets we could hear them playing from outside. We got in just as The Animator was shifting into Come to the City. That was my favorite bit of music from last year, and they do it SO well live. Adam's vocals were more Bob Dylan yelpy tonight than last time I saw him, but it worked really well. Despite the fact that the Avalon is always full of douchebags and shitty bartenders, they have a killer soundsystem that really benefited these guys. If they went on when they were supposed to, they had a full hour set. What I heard inside was: The Animator, Come to the City, Come For It, Best Night, Arms Like Boulders, I Was There, Brothers (with Alex Bleeker from Real Estate).

    Sharon Van Etten is someone I want to meet. She has such a great, genuine stage presence. She conversed with the crowd through the whole show, was self-deprecating and goofy in a super cute way, and just so charming. She truly seemed like herself whenever she spoke, and then she played her dark folk songs and transformed. Her voice is huge live, going from sparse whispers to a throaty howl that filled the room. She took the quiet stuff from her album and cranked it way up, both in volume and intensity. Her backing band was ace (Heather Woods Broderick is a spectacular musician, and it was great to see the two of them interact.) I was not overly familiar with Sharon's work prior to tonight, but she definitely won me over and inspired me to listen more. Thanks for the tickets Oscar!

    I agree about of Montreal - last time I saw them (last May) they were much better, but still, mostly just okay. The Past Was a Grotesque Animal though, was fucking amazing, and totally made it worth it. I am disappointed that they played NOTHING from Sunlandic Twins (last time I saw them they played one...) but I guess that's to be expected now.

    Julia Holter at Amoeba on the other hand was fantastic. I only sort of liked her stuff on album, and never really listened all the way through. To be honest I kind of found her voice annoying. But since the show was free and easy to get to I went, and I'm glad I did. As the show progressed I went from thinking I would have preferred instrumental only versions of the songs to actually appreciating her voice. It didn't hit me all at once when I was there, though. I liked the show well enough, but it wasn't until later that night when I found the songs replaying in my head that I realized it was pretty amazing.
